Before the season started Baxter Holmes (with the help of Tom Haberstoh) sought insight from sleep scientists to identify the absolute worst games on this year's schedule, the ones where a team is very likely to lose just because of the lack of rest:
http://www.espn.com/nba/story/_/id/17790282/the-nba-grueling-schedule-cause-lossIt's on par with the other stuff guys at ESPN have done to highlight how ludicrous the NBA schedule really is.
The Hornets have the first out of seven absolute worst games in the league and it's tonight:
1. 11/29: Hornets (Pistons): 8.5 Mah score
Leaving Memphis, the Hornets lose an hour flying home-and less than 24 hours later cap a four games-in-five-days stretch vs. the rough-and-tumble Pistons.
(Mah Score is based on eight fatigue factors, ranges from 0 to 12, with higher scores indicating greater disadvantage.)
